## Studio B — Training Video Recording

Studio B at the Calverton Hub is bookable overnight for recording training videos, provided the soundproof door is fully latched before starting. Night-shift staff should check the corridor light is off, as it bleeds under the door and appears on camera. Equipment lockers remain sealed; only the camera cart may be used. Entry is via the keypad beside the studio door, using the code printed below.

door code, bafog-kawip: bdg-HQ-8

**09:47** — During the scheduled load test of the Tillhouse checkout flow, synthetic traffic reached 3,200 requests per second and the payment-intent service began returning stale idempotency responses. We confirmed no real customer data was involved; all test accounts used the isolated sandbox ledger. Traffic was halted at 09:52 pending analysis. The service build under test is recorded by the token below.

trace token, kajeg-tadup: htk31_ea4436123ab4c9e337062126feef2c5

Meeting notes – office operations, Tuesday. The sealed-bid tender for the Brindlemoor depot refit closes Friday at noon. Osric reminded everyone that bid envelopes must remain unopened and logged in the tender register as they arrive. Three submissions are already in the locked cabinet; two more are expected by courier from Velstrand Contracting and Quay & Fenn. No copies, no early openings. The confidential hand-over instruction for the courier is below:

drop instructions, hahip-badug: the quenox ralath courier leaves the kaseth fraiel rusiel tameth belys istdor ralion giliel ledger at gate 7830 under passcode 165413